如何使Microsoft 2010连接到MYSQL服务器(5.6.12)
我将MYSQL安装为WAMP安装
Windows 7终极64位
MYSQL 5.6.12
Apache 2.4.4
PHP 5.4.16
这应该是直截了当的,但我显然遗漏了一些东西
现在.。当我打开Excel 2010时
然后我转到“数据”
然后我转到“从其他来源”
然后选择“从Server”
然后向我展示数据连接向导
我有登录证书(这不是问题)
我用“使用以下用户名和密码”登录
我需要服务器名
但我一直在犯这个错误
DBNETLIBSQL不存在或访问被拒绝
我理解需要发生什么的概念,也就是说,我需要指定MYSQL到Excel的连接路径。
现在.。到目前为止我已经做了这个..。
localhost,但是在我的机器上,它只打开WAMP页面(所以这是可以理解的)/phpmyadmin/
我试着输入它(这也不起作用,但是,我知道这只是前端)。
所以..。
所有这些都没有用
C:\WAMP\bin\mysql\mysql5.6.12
所以..。从逻辑上讲,如果我把它交给Excel,它应该会找到它,但它没有
localhost,localhost,127.0.0.1没有工作localhost通过TCP/IP不工作您将使用用户MySQL Martin.Kuliza@localhost连接到Martin.Kuliza@ 5.6.12。
我也试过了,没起作用
C:\Windows\System32\cmd.exe - C:\wamp\bin\mysql\mysql5.6.12.bin\mysql.exe -u
我输入了所有这些..。不起作用
我从C:\wamp开始进入这个角色.不起作用
我试过几十种组合
我试图找到连接器的配置文件,以防与它有关(找不到)
我试着从config.inc.php文件中寻找线索,
我被困住了,需要一些帮助(对于这个看似简单的问题)
这只是一个连接向导,我真的很高兴我真的需要向论坛寻求帮助,但是,遗憾的是,我需要帮助。
发布于 2014-02-13 13:12:11
我找到了解决办法..。
感谢HongTAT让我走上正确的道路.
(即使我做了你发布的所有最初的事情,在我发布问题之前,“你的行为”,让我看得更深一点……)
一件事导致了另一件事而我找到了解决办法..。谢谢
我怀疑有某种不兼容的问题在这里,我注意到Power Query 64位不会安装在我的64位系统上
相反,Power Query installer提供了一个错误,该错误只是简单地说明了以下内容:
由于office是32位的,所以不能安装64位的Power查询
但是,我确实将Connector/ODBC和Connector/Net安装为64位
也许,在这种配置中,有些东西并不能很好地相互连接。
另外,“位-度”是一个令人困惑的术语,它应该意味着(确保ODBC连接器的位指令集与Excel中的Power Query的位指令集相匹配)
实际上,您不需要Power查询或。
然而,在这个阶段,我可以看到power查询的好处。
我所做的..。
我从添加/删除程序卸载了的所有跟踪
我从Add/Remove程序中卸载了Visual C++可再发行的所有跟踪
我从添加/删除程序卸载Power查询
我从添加/删除程序中卸载MYSQL连接器/ODBC
我从添加/删除程序中卸载MYSQL /Net
我把WAMP安装和MYSQL完好无损地留下了
我进行了一次Windows更新
我重新启动了系统
然后我下载了以下内容并安装了它
http://dev.mysql.com/downloads/file.php?id=450946
现在.。尽管这个软件包的安装与安装它是一一对应的
我通过做一个“自定义安装”发现了这一点
并安装除MYSQL服务器之外的所有产品。
我能够立即通过连接器/网络连接到MYSQL数据库
最后,我为Excel安装了(因为这是开始的重点)
这一次,它立刻连接起来,工作得很完美。
服务器名为localhost
正如我所怀疑的
正如我所怀疑的那样,这些证书是正确的
唯一的原因是我必须在没有密码加密的情况下设置它。
我收到一条消息说我的Office版本不支持加密或类似的东西
但是,我在没有加密的情况下连接起来,而且工作得很好。
问题解决
我现在认为这个问题已经解决了。
谢谢HongTat
发布于 2014-02-11 16:13:30
你做过这个吗?
http://office.microsoft.com/en-001/excel-help/connect-to-a-mysql-database-HA104019820.aspx
在连接到MySQL数据库之前,您需要计算机上的MySQL连接器。要安装MySQL连接器( Connector/Net ),请转到http://go.microsoft.com/fwlink/?LinkId=278885并下载Microsoft的Connector /NET6.6.5。驱动程序位-ness需要匹配Microsoft Power Query for Excel外接程序安装(32位或64位)。
发布于 2014-02-11 16:12:03
在发布问题之前,你试过在谷歌上搜索这个吗?因为如果你在互联网上花了至少10秒的时间,你就会找到你的问题的答案。
http://office.microsoft.com/en-us/excel-help/connect-to-a-mysql-database-HA104019820.aspx
https://stackoverflow.com/questions/21706314
复制相似问题